Demonstrations Volunteer Support Fields
Legal Observer: Legal observers collect information on arrests and information that may be used in criminal defense of activists or in advocacy against police and government misconduct and repression. Legal observers ensure that the police know that they are being watched.
Hotline Support: Hotline workers need to be available to work shifts from home and refer people needing greater legal support or advice. We currently have a Demonstrations Hotline, Arrestee/Jail Hotline, COVID-19 Santa Rita Jail Hotline, and FBI Hotline.
Jail Support: Help track arrestees, contact loved ones, and coordinate rides home
General Volunteer Support: Are you available to provide logistical and/or general administrative support to the NLG-SF?
